Understanding Variance and Long-Term Expectation

A key aspect of understanding the ‘chicken road’ is grasping the concepts of variance and long-term expectation. Variance refers to the short-term fluctuations in results. You might experience winning streaks or losing streaks, but these are simply part of the game. Long-term expectation, on the other hand, represents the average outcome over a large number of rounds. In most casino games, including those with a ‘chicken road’ feature, the house has a statistical edge, meaning that over the long run, the casino is expected to win. Therefore, it’s essential to approach the game as a form of entertainment, rather than a guaranteed source of income. The ‘chicken road’ becomes more about enjoying the experience and potentially realizing manageable wins, rather than consistently predicting the outcome.

Managing your bankroll effectively can help mitigate the impact of variance. By setting a budget and sticking to it, you can ensure that you don’t risk more than you can afford to lose. It also allows you to weather the inevitable losing streaks without spiraling into financial trouble. Remember, responsible gambling is the cornerstone of enjoying any casino game.

Responsible Gaming and the Chicken Road

The ‘chicken road’, like any casino game, can be addictive. It’s vital to practice responsible gaming habits. This includes setting limits on your time and money spent, never gambling with money you can’t afford to lose, and recognizing the signs of problem gambling. If you feel like your gambling is becoming out of control, seek help. There are numerous resources available to provide support and guidance. Remember that g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.

Resources such as the National Council on Problem Gambling (NCPG) and Gamblers Anonymous offer support and assistance to individuals struggling with gambling addiction. It’s important to be honest with yourself and seek help if you need it. Prioritizing your well-being and financial stability is paramount, and responsible gaming practices are essential for ensuring a safe and enjoyable experience.
